Research Requirements:
At least one publishable paper; present/participate in the ACFAS Annual Scientific Conference; State and Regional Meetings. A dedicated research assistant is available for assistance.
Program Summary/Training Goals:
- This program is structured to make a skilled surgeon the best s/he can be.
- The Fellow will be exposed to all aspects of foot and ankle trauma to the knee. An extensive amount of arthroscopy and reconstructive exposure will also be gained.
- The program is designed to teach the Fellow all aspects of practicing medicine in a changing environment. Office/surgical coding and billing, insurance and integrating into a hospital or multispecialty orthopaedic group will also be learned.
- The Fellow who is strongly motivated will finish this program feeling comfortable with any surgery below the knee.
